Our esp32 consistently dropped the last few packets of the TCP transfer in the old implementation. Only about 1/5 transfers would complete. I've refactored that entire system into an actual Calibre Device Plugin that basically uses the exact same system as the web server's file transfer protocol. I kept them separate so that we don't muddy up the existing file transfer stuff even if it's basically the same at the end of the day I didn't want to limit our ability to change it later. I've also added basic auth to OPDS and renamed that feature to OPDS Browser to just disassociate it from Calibre. --------- Co-authored-by: Arthur Tazhitdinov <lisnake@gmail.com> Co-authored-by: Dave Allie <dave@daveallie.com>
